Turkey Donair Garlic Fingers

Ingredients  

Dough

  • 2 cups spelt flour
  • 1 tsp salt
  • ½ tsp sugar
  • 2 ½ tsp instant yeast
  • ¾ cup warm water
  • 2 tbsp olive oil

Donair Turkey

  • 10-13 oz ground turkey
  • 2 tsp canola oil
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p zaatar seasoning
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• ½ tsp Italian seasoning
  • ½ tsp onion powder
  • ½ tsp freshly cracked black pepper  
  • ¼ tsp smoked paprika
  • â…› tsp cayenne pepper
  • ½ cup water

Garlic Butter

  • 3 tbsp butter at room temperature
  • 1 ½ tsp garlic minced
  • Donair Dipping Sauce
  • â…” cup sweetened condensed milk
  • ¼ cup white vinegar
  • ½ tsp garlic powder

Toppings

  • ¼ cup red onion chopped, divided
  • 2 cups mozzarella cheese shredded, divided
  • parsley

Instructions

Dough

  • In a large bowl, whisk together flour, salt, sugar and instant yeast.
  • Add in the warm water and olive oil. Mix until a shaggy dough is formed.
  •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ured work surface and knead until a smooth dough is formed, about 5 minutes. It will still be slightly tacky but not sticky.
  • Place the dough in a lightly oiled bowl and cover. Proof until doubled in size.

Donair Turkey

  • In a large skillet over medium heat, add oil and turkey. Stir often until cooked through.
  • In a small bowl, mix salt, za’atar, garlic powder, Italian seasoning, onion powder, black pepper, smoked paprika and cayenne.
  • Add donair seasoning to the cooked ground turkey. Stir to combine thoroughly. Cook for 1 minute. Add water and cook until the water has evaporated.
  • Set aside to cool.

Garlic Butter

  • In a small bowl, mix together butter and garlic. Set aside.

Donair Dipping Sauce

  • Mix sweetened condensed milk, vinegar and garlic powder in a small bowl. Chill in the refrigerator until ready to eat the garlic fingers.

To Make the Garlic Fingers

  • Preheat oven to 425°
  • Once the dough has doubled, punch it down and divide into two equal balls.
  • Working with one ball at a time, place the dough on a piece of parchment and roll out, or press and stretch with your fingers, until it’s 9-inches round.
  • Transfer the parchment and dough to a baking sheet.
  • Spread the garlic butter over the dough, 1 1/2 Tbsp for each round of dough.
  • Sprinkle half the turkey donair over the dough and top with 1/8 cup of onions and 1 cup of cheese.
  • Bake for 8-10 minutes, or until the cheese is melty and golden. Once out of the oven, sprinkle with parsley.
  • Repeat with second ball of dough.
  • Enjoy warm and served with donair dipping sauce!
